Asian markets end lower on Tuesday

22 Dec 2020 Evaluate

Asian markets ended lower on Tuesday as investors concerns over new highly transmissible corona virus strain identified in the United Kingdom dented appetite for riskier assets. The new Covid-19 strain led to a shut-down of much of Britain and set off tighter restrictions in Europe. That overshadowed by $900 billion corona virus relief package from US Congress. Chinese shares closed down on concerns over persisting Sino-US tensions as the United States issued additional visa restrictions on Chinese officials over alleged human rights abuses. Japanese shares declined on profit-taking ahead of year-end holidays.
